Residential Fees

 

Ecotect-Architects provide four different fee options. These include:

1. Hourly Rate Service

2. Partial Architectural Service

3. Full Architectural Service

4. Project Management Service


1. Hourly Rate Service

The 'hourly rate service' is suitable for people interested in receiving professional advice and support on an ad hoc basis.

Rates are:

  • Architect $150.00 per hour
  • Senior Architect $180.00 per hour
  • Principal Garry Baverstock $250.00 per hour

 

People who typically use the hourly rate service are owner builders, property developers and home owners who want draft designs assessed, expert advice and inspections conducted. 2. Partial Architectural Service

The 'partial architectural service' is ideal for people who want to oversee and manage the building of a house themselves, but require excellent advice and climate sensible design floor layouts.

This option includes an architect completing the concept design [insert link] and design development [insert link] phases of the architectural process and then handing the job to the client who; subsequently, appoints a builder of their own choice. The final 'working drawings [insert link] for the house project are organised through the builder or client.

The process involved with the 'partial architectural service' can be viewed in the attached flowchart [insert flowchart].

Fee

The charge for this service is 2.5 to 3 per cent of the total build cost pending the complexity of the project and as per the builder's invoice. In some instances, the price will need to be negotiated up front because build costs can vary throughout the construction period.

This option is for homes that cost between $250,000 and $700,000 to build.

Payment for this service is in three stages:

1)      Client pays a deposit upon appointing Ecotect-Architects;

2)      Client issued an invoice upon completion of the concept design phase; and

3)      Client issued a final invoice upon completion of the design development phase and having obtained drawings suitable for the 'planning approval' submission at an acceptable budget 'build' price.

A 'partial architectural service' contract can be cancelled at any stage if due payments have been made in full.

3. Full Architectural Service

The 'full architectural service' is a comprehensive package where award-winning architects design excellent, one-off and unique passive solar and energy efficient residences that meet the specific needs of each and every client.

This option includes an architect completing all phases involved in the architectural process, from concept design [insert link]; through to design development [insert link]; and the working drawings [insert link]. The 'full architectural service' is a popular choice for people keen to ensure the design of their new homes and working drawings are completed to an exceptional and world class standard.

This option is ideal for new homes, renovations and complex houses.

The process involved with the 'full architectural service' can be viewed in the attached flowchart [insert flowchart].

Fee

The charge for this service is between eight and 12 per cent of the cost to build or renovate the house with the charge varying depending on the complexity, intricacy and size of the job.

Payment for this service is in four stages:

  1. Client pays a deposit upon appointing Ecotect-Architects;
  2. Client issued three staged  invoices during the Concept Design phase = 30% complete;
  3. Client issued three staged  invoices during the Design Development phase = 30% complete; and
  4. Client issued four staged invoices during the Working Drawing phase = 40% complete.

A 'full architectural service' contract can be cancelled at any stage if due payments have been made in full and one of the three main stages has been completed. Ecotect-Architects' standard charges are based on Rawlinson's cost of construction. Fees are modified during the course of the three stages as check budget costs are done.

4. Project Management Service

At the end of the 'working drawing' stage owners have the option of engaging Ecotect-Architects to undertake the entire management of their building project.  This comprehensive turn-key package ensures clients liaise with one architect from project commencement right through to house build, lock-up and handover.

This desirable option is often the choice of busy professionals, frequent travellers and others who have previously used Ecotect-Architects.

This service includes:

  • Calling of tenders from builders
  • Co-ordinating the signing of the building contract
  • Organising the submission to local council for the building licence
  • Minuted on- site meetings with the client and builder
  • Follow-up explanatory site drawings
  • Amending tender drawings as appropriate
  • Co-ordinating owner's final selections
  • Assessing the builder's progress claims; and
  • Issuing progress certificates and other architectural certificates including the 'practical completion' and 'final certificates'.

This option is ideal for new homes, retrofits and renovations.

The process involved with the 'project management service' can be viewed in the attached flowchart [insert flowchart].

Fee

The charge for this service is 3 to 5 per cent of the 'final build cost' of the house and is based on the complexity, intricacy and size of the job.

  • 10% of the agreed percentage is paid to Ecotect-Architects after the signing the contract and this is for calling tenders, making any necessary adjustments to the drawings and specifications to negotiate an acceptable contact sum; and
  • During the course of the building contract when each progress claim is submitted by the builder on a monthly basis, Ecotect-Architects submits an invoice for the agreed percentage of each claim less the 10 per cent already paid.
